Representative Cases


Pacific Gas & Electric Company

$13.5 billion settlement for victims of catastrophic California wildfires

Plaintiff(s):

Individual wildfire victims and businesses

Case type / claims:

G&E represented residents and businesses harmed by the devastating November 2018 wildfire in Northern California, allegedly caused by the negligence of Pacific Gas & Electric Company (PG&E). The fire was the deadliest and most devastating wildfire in California history, where 85 people died and more than 19,000 structures, including residences and commercial properties, were damaged or destroyed. G&E sought compensation on behalf of all victims that were injured or died in the fire or suffered property damage or other emotional distress

Defendant(s):

Pacific Gas & Electric Company

Jurisdiction:

Sacramento County Superior Court, California

Year:

2019

Outcome:

  • $13.5 billion settlement reached to compensate wildfire victims for property loss, personal injury and related damages.
